Seth Rudetsky's and Patti LuPone's encore at the Leicester Square Theatre sent audiences into a frenzy Thursday night. When Seth asked the audience what they wanted to hear, there was a choruses of "Sunset Boulevard", "sing Norma" "With One Look" and "As If We Never Said Goodbye" (with a few "Ladies Who Lunch" mixed in). Patti and Seth obliged with "With One Look", marking the second time this week that Ms. LuPone has sang the number since her final performance of Sunset Boulevard in London in 1994. The first time she sang the number since 1994 was the night before. Oh and she also sang "Ladies Who Lunch".

It was the ghosts of Versailles by John Corigliano in the role of Samira, which was originally written for the legendary mezzo soprano Marilyn Horne. Lupone stated that it was the most difficult music that she had ever sung and stretched her to the very top of her range. Although she wasn't able to sing the music as easily as Ms. Horne had (by her own admission) she stated that she compensated for it with her acting and characterization. Simply that fact that Lupone COULD sing a role written for Ms. Horne, even with some transposition, speaks volumes about her abilities as a singer.
